Effective developer onboarding is crucial for companies to attract, retain, and grow top talent. It plays a vital role in ensuring new developers are set up for success, fostering a positive company culture, and creating a collaborative environment. A well-structured onboarding process equips new team members with the necessary knowledge and resources to contribute effectively to projects, boosting productivity and reducing turnover. By implementing comprehensive strategies, including providing a structured curriculum, regular check-ins and feedback sessions, encouraging self-driven learning initiatives, and leveraging automation, companies can create a seamless onboarding experience for their developers. Measuring success through employee feedback and metrics, identifying areas for improvement, and maintaining flexibility ensures the onboarding process sets the stage for long-term success and business growth.